  • Abstract
    This paper investigated the influence of varied additives/sintering condition on the performance of ZnO based on the space charge distribution measurements. Four kinds of ZnO based varistor samples have been tested. According to the experimental results, the space charge distributions are varied with different samples which were made from different formulas and varied sintering temperatures. The experimental results show that the space charge distribution of ZnO samples were stable and repeatable at a fixed applied DC voltage, therefore it might be used as a micro-parameter for evaluating of ZnO varistor. This is also helpful for understanding the mechanism of nonlinear V-I characteristics of ZnO and for developing higher performance varistors.
